The basic, usually unstated, premises underlying the derivation of average conformations of flexible molecules from high-resolution NMR parameters (shifts, coupling constants and relaxation times) are critically examined. In cases where the individual conformers contributing to the average are not known the average derived from spectroscopic data represents a virtual structure devoid of physical meaning.
